Details about the car are also abundant having been published a number of times on WCF and the interweb. In case you missed them here is a bit of a breakdown. The A5 Sportback shares its DNA with the A5 Coupe but as you can see, it is larger with two more doors and a longer wheelbase. Being a hatchback/wagon it features a luggage compartment of 480 litres with the seats up and 980 litres with the seats folded down. Yet it is sportier than the A4, with a lower suspension system and a rear diffuser showing its performance ambitions.
Engines found are the 2.0 TDI with 125kW (170hp) and 350Nm of torque, the 2.7TDI of 140 kW (190hp) and 400Nm, the 3.0TDI with 500Nm, and petrols which include the 155kW (210hp) 2.0TFSI and the 3.2-litre V6.
Audi is expected to unveil the A5 Sportback tomorrow July 16 during a ceremony that celebrates 100 years of Audi. German pricing will start at €36,050.
